Job Description



Job Summary



  • Responsible for developing strategic plans that will help improve an organization to reach its goals and targets and improve profitability.

  • Analyze existing business strategies and practices and provide recommendations for improvements.

  • Identify and determine creative solutions to improve the business.

  • Performing regular employee evaluations to determine areas of improvement.


Responsibilities



  • Designing and executing business strategies and plans to meet the company goals; Assessing and identifying new opportunities for growth in current and prospective markets.

  • Manage the project teams to achieve business goals.

  • Work with the internal departments and external partners to execute business plans and strategies

  • Crafting strategies for all Marketing teams, including Digital, Advertising, Communications and Creative

  • Evaluate customer requirements and develop business plans to meet these requirements

  • Preparing and managing monthly, quarterly and annual budgets for the Marketing department

  • Build strong relationships with prospective clients for new opportunities.

  • Setting, monitoring and reporting on team goals.

  • Recruiting and training new team members/employees when and where necessary.

  • Create business development strategies to increase the company revenue and brand value.

  • Review and improvise the relevant business development activities.

  • Participate in seminars and professional meetings to represent the company.

  • Other projects/duties as assigned for the overall benefit of the organization.


Requirements



  • Bachelor's Degree in Business Administration or other related fields.

  • Minimum of 5 years working experience in Business Development.

  • Must reside in Lagos

  • Exceptional organizational skills and impeccable attention to detail.

  • Must possess intermediate to advanced Microsoft office skills .

  • Must be able to work under pressure, deliver work in accordance with agreed timelines.

  • Ability to communicate complex issues logically.
